+ def send_std_in(
+ self,
+ execution_id: str,
+ *,
+ devbox_id: str,
+ signal: Optional[Literal["EOF", "INTERRUPT"]] | Omit = omit,
+ text: Optional[str] | Omit = omit,
+ # Use the following arguments if you need to pass additional parameters to the API that aren't available via kwargs.
+ # The extra values given here take precedence over values defined on the client or passed to this method.
+ extra_headers: Headers | None = None,
+ extra_query: Query | None = None,
+ extra_body: Body | None = None,
+ timeout: float | httpx.Timeout | None | NotGiven = not_given,
+ idempotency_key: str | None = None,
+ ) -> DevboxAsyncExecutionDetailView:
+ """
+ Send content to the Std In of a running execution.
+
+ Args:
+ signal: Signal to send to std in of the running execution.
+
+ text: Text to send to std in of the running execution.
+
+ extra_headers: Send extra headers
+
+ extra_query: Add additional query parameters to the request
+
+ extra_body: Add additional JSON properties to the request
+
+ timeout: Override the client-level default timeout for this request, in seconds
+
+ idempotency_key: Specify a custom idempotency key for this request
+ """
+ if not devbox_id:
+ raise ValueError(f"Expected a non-empty value for `devbox_id` but received {devbox_id!r}")
+ if not execution_id:
+ raise ValueError(f"Expected a non-empty value for `execution_id` but received {execution_id!r}")
+ return self._post(
+ f"/v1/devboxes/{devbox_id}/executions/{execution_id}/send_std_in",
+ body=maybe_transform(
+ {
+ "signal": signal,
+ "text": text,
+ },
+ execution_send_std_in_params.ExecutionSendStdInParams,
+ ),
+ options=make_request_options(
+ extra_headers=extra_headers,
+ extra_query=extra_query,
+ extra_body=extra_body,
+ timeout=timeout,
+ idempotency_key=idempotency_key,
+ ),
+ cast_to=DevboxAsyncExecutionDetailView,
+ )
+

diff --git a/src/runloop_api_client/types/devboxes/execution_send_std_in_params.py b/src/runloop_api_client/types/devboxes/execution_send_std_in_params.py
new file mode 100644
index 000000000..0d8358958
--- /dev/null
+++ b/src/runloop_api_client/types/devboxes/execution_send_std_in_params.py
@@ -0,0 +1,18 @@
+# File generated from our OpenAPI spec by Stainless. See CONTRIBUTING.md for details.
+
+from __future__ import annotations
+
+from typing import Optional
+from typing_extensions import Literal, Required, TypedDict
+
+__all__ = ["ExecutionSendStdInParams"]
+
+
+class ExecutionSendStdInParams(TypedDict, total=False):
+ devbox_id: Required[str]
+
+ signal: Optional[Literal["EOF", "INTERRUPT"]]
+ """Signal to send to std in of the running execution."""
+
+ text: Optional[str]
+ """Text to send to std in of the running execution."""
